Three types of FAA patterns were classified within both taxa: a northern Baltic type, a southern Baltic type and an Atlantic/Mediterranean type which mainly differ regarding the share of alanine and taurine. Differences are discussed in relation to habitat salinity and population genetics. Along a salinity gradient, the total size of the intracellular FAA pool did not differ between sympatric <i>M. balthica</i> and <i>Mytilus</i> spp., and was significantly correlated with habitat osmolality in a range from 70 to 600&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>H<sub>2</sub>O (oligohaline to mesohaline) in both bivalves. In <i>M. balthica</i>, this correlation was mainly based on significant correlations of alanine (15&#8211;100&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>DW), glycine (30&#8211;100&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>DW) and taurine (0&#8211;70&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>DW) with habitat osmolality. In <i>Mytilus</i> spp., only glycine (25&#8211;100&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>DW) and taurine (4&#8211;180&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>DW) were significantly correlated with habitat osmolality. The concentration of alanine was three times lower in <i>Mytilus</i> spp. than in <i>M. balthica</i> and did not correlate with habitat osmolality. Within a habitat osmolality range from 600 to 1,100&nbsp;mmol&nbsp;kg<sup>&#8722;1&nbsp;</sup>H<sub>2</sub>O (mesohaline to marine) the concentration of FAA remained constant in both taxa.
